Charleston SC deep sea and inshore fishing report for July 6 2017
Deep sea fishing has been good around 90′ for all kinds of bottom fish. Live bait trolling as well is producing nice King Mackerel, Amber Jacks, and the occasional mahi. Inshore Fishing has been good for Bull reds, and large sharks in and around the harbor using live and cut bait.

Read MoreDeep sea fishing report 10/26/16
Live bait fishing has been good with good catches of AJS, and King Mackerel. Bottom fishing has been good with limits of vermillion snapper, and trigger fish. Catching some gag grouper as well.
